Not to be piling on, but for the benefit of others, envision the scenario of airsharing with your Airsource.
Do you want the panicked donee using the Airsource, that close to you, and in control of your buoyancy?
Do you want to be controling your buoyancy at your mouth, using one of your hands?
You'll be the one breathing the Airsource, but how well it breathes is inconsequential.
You'll be out of the water in minutes, in any case.
I'm building a minimalized BP/W for lite rec, and it will use an AIR2, but I'll recognise it as the absolute compromise that it is.
Not think it's some Highspeed Lowdrag Cutting Edge technology (if that's what you were told, no reflection on you).
To be frank, the reason your LDS sold you on it was it was the more expensive option with the BC.
IMO, an Airsource/AIR2 has no business in dept diving or tec diving, so I can't see why your LDS would see it in your best interest to sell you one...
